Detail of GEF Project #4284
| GEF Project ID | 4284 |
| Funding Source | GEF Trust Fund |
| Project Name | Developing Community Renewable Energy |
| Country | Solomon Islands |
| Region | Asia and the Pacific |
| Focal Area | Climate Change |
| Strategic Program | CC-3; CC-4 |
| PIF Approval Date | 2010-07-08 |
| Approval Date | 2010-07-08 |
| Project Status | PIF Approved |
| Executing Agency | Central Bank of Solomon Islands |
| Description | The objective of the proposed GEF project is to promote development of community-based renewable energy mini-grids in the Solomon Islands through technical assistance, capacity building and demonstration investment. At least two renewable energy-based mini-grids will be financed under the project with the host communities taking an active role in obtaining financing and operating and maintain the systems. |
| GEF Project Grant | 909,091 USD |
| GEF Grant | 909,091 USD |
| Cofinancing Total | 2,050,000 USD |
| Project Cost | 2,959,090 USD |
| GEF Agency Fees | 90,090 USD |
